Arduino IDE安装 ESP8266 文件系统上传工具

链接:https://pan.baidu.com/s/11A-hv7gYMFzX_Z6JwET5_g
提取码:lj46
 

首先关闭Arduino IDE.

把下载的压缩包解压,复制ESP8266FS文件夹到Arduino IDE安装目录的tools目录下

打开Arduino IDE,在"工具"菜单多出"ESP8266 Sketch Data Upload",工具安装完毕.

 下面以实例介绍如何使用:

在你的项目文件下新建一个名字为data的文件夹,然后在data文件放入你需要上传的文件.具体请看下图.

 在data文件夹下新建一个名为test_example.txt文件,文件里的内容可以自己填写.

文件test_example.txt 的具体内容:

在Arduino IDE工具菜单下设置nodemcu开发板的Flash Size大小,具体大小取决你上传文件的大小.

然后Arduino IDE,选择工具> ESP8266 Sketch Data Upload,上传过程截图

 下面是Arduino读文件程序:

#include "FS.h"
 
void setup() {
  Serial.begin(115200);
  
  if(!SPIFFS.begin()){
    Serial.println("An Error has occurred while mounting SPIFFS");
    return;
  }
  
  File file = SPIFFS.open("/test_example.txt", "r");
  if(!file){
    Serial.println("Failed to open file for reading");
    return;
  }
  
  Serial.println();
  Serial.println("File Content:");
  while(file.available()){
    Serial.write(file.read());
  }
  file.close();
}
 
void loop() {

}

通过Arduino IDE串口监视器看到:

评论 7
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

armcsdn

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值